One person dead in Roseburg house fire Monday morning

A house fire in Roseburg Monday morning claimed one person's life, officials report. At 6:09 a.m. Monday, Douglas County Fire District No. 2 firefighters responded to a house fire on Happy Valley Road in Roseburg. Crews arrived on scene at 6:13 a.m. and found heavy black smoke coming from the back of the home. The first arriving crew was told there was an occupant still inside, so they immediately concentrated their initial efforts on searching the home. During their primary search, they found the fire was concentrated to the back room of the home and were able to extinguish it with a minimal amount of water. One occupant and a pet were able to exit the structure with the aid of a neighbor.
